Essay from the year 2019 in the subject Politics - General and Theories of International Politics, grade: 1,0 / 74, course: Global Economic Policy Analysis, language: English, abstract: How is Germany handling the large number of immigrants in terms of integration? What are strengths and weaknesses of the German integration system? What must be improved? Did the state fail? The thesis statement of this essay is that the integration system of Germany is rather a failure than a success story. First, the Race Relation Cycles by Park will be explained. Afterwards, the current integration system in Germany will be critically analysed followed by an outline of its consequences. Next, the status quo of Germany's integration system will be evaluated. Finally, the author will state his advice for policy makers. Migration and integration are challenges which are posed to national states through globalisation. While these aren't new international phenomena, their extent is new. 2017's refugee population globally was the highest since World War Two. "Wir schaffen das" (we make it) said Chancellor Angela Merkel in 2015, referring to the refugee crisis in Germany. Later, this sentence turned into a provocation since large parts of the German population accused her of denying reality. Immigration and integration are still present topics in German politics.
